Olivia Trigoso Unveils Her New Jewelry Line
The International Trends Collection

“Fashion Costume Jewelry is having a moment,” Olivia Trigoso told me last week at her design studio . The former runway model recently started the line with the import company,ITLTD USA. And all you jaded fashionistas should know that this is no flash in the pan pet project for the young model: “I didn’t want this to be one of those celebrity lines,” Olivia told me, in tone that suggested that she’s not a big fan of some VIP styles. 

On budget-friendly prices and wearable, whimsical pieces including bracelets, necklaces and quirky charms . One of the stand-outs was a Delicate tennis bracelet, cut-out underside, set with round, and clear cubic zirconia crystals for $75. “Everyone wants to make a wish and have it come true,” Olivia said of the popular piece. (Considering our gloomy economy, no wonder their affordable, upbeat baubles do so well!)

Even so, Olivia couldn’t avoid all of the celebrity designer aspects: Her luxe-looking jewelry attracts a laundry list of A-list shoppers. Thinking of her pals , I couldn’t help but ask her if any of her celebrity friends have been rocking her jewelry.  

And lastly, for all of you Slaves to Fashion—or maybe I should say Slaves to Accessories!—who are you planning on rocking costume jewelry at your next holiday bash, I scored a style tip from Olivia: she suggests mixing her bracelets with several others that you already own, for an eclectic look that’s uniquely yours (she was sporting at least a dozen on her wrist).
